How does one make meaningful contributions to an academic field without being part of the academy (eg a graduate program, etc)? I'm a professional software engineer, but I have interests in history, anthropology, cognitive science, philosophy, etc. How can I make meaningful contributions in any of these? Are there examples of this?

gostsamo 5 years ago

Contribute to academic os software, find academic who needs tech support, do the grunt work in preparing a dataset.

  • snowisgoneOP 5 years ago

    What about fields such as history or anthropology?

    • gostsamo 5 years ago

      History: OCR of documents; image recognition for symbols; automatic translation;

      Anthropology: language research; voice recognition of interviews; face recognition;

      Highly depends on the topic and the project.
